Dr. Koki Asakimori is a pioneering researcher in space robotics, specializing in the development of experimental platforms that bridge the critical gap between terrestrial testing and orbital operations. His primary research areas include on-ground simulation environments for space systems, free-floating manipulator dynamics, and integrated robotic testbeds for orbital applications. Asakimori's most significant contribution is the design and validation of an integrated experimental environment using air-floating testbeds to simulate microgravity conditions for two-dimensional robotic operations. This work, published in his highly cited 2010 paper (9 citations), provides a foundational methodology for pre-launch validation of space robotic systems, enabling researchers to test manipulator control algorithms and system interactions in a controlled, low-friction setting.
